>    How can I setup exim to only offer tls on certain ports?  For example,
>    if I only want to offer tls on ports 25 and 587 for all hosts then I
>    thought that I could set tls_advertise_hosts as follows:
>        tls_advertise_hosts = 0.0.0.0.25 : 0.0.0.0..587
>    However, it does not appear to work. Any help would be appreciated!

tls_advertise_hosts is a host list - no port numbers.  If you want to make it
port-specific, use an expansion based on $received_port.  e.g.

  tls_advertise_hosts = ${if eq{$received_port}{587} {*}{:}}
